Catalog description

This course gives students an introduction to DC and AC circuit theorems, magnetic and transformer concepts, AC power, three phase balanced circuits, and Laplace Transform analysis. Transient analysis and initial conditions are studied for R-L, R-C, and R-L-C circuits. Laboratory experiments parallel classroom theory and include circuit simulation. Corequisite: MATH2500 or MATH2600 (4 credits) fall
